NEW DELHI: Netflix India has recently made headlines by announcing a revision of the opening disclaimer for its new series, IC814: The Kandahar Hijack. The update comes in the wake of widespread controversy regarding the depictions of hijackers' code names, which some accused of having Hindu connotations. Critics argued that this portrayal obscured the true identities of the terrorists involved in the notorious 1999 incident.
Government Intervention and Viewer Concerns
Monika Shergill, vice president of Content at Netflix India, emphasized the platform's commitment to providing an authentic representation of historical events. The disclaimer revision aims to clarify and inform viewers who may not be familiar with the complexities surrounding the Kandahar hijacking.
